Mad About Neoprene

The most covetable fabric in 2014 -neoprene - has taken men's and womenswear by storm. Its grandstanding appearance in designer brands/labels all over the world is seen in a multitude of modern incantations.  Refreshing creations showcase fashion in extreme from neutral to bold colors, oversized to figure flattering silhouettes and both structural/unstructured forms. The current neoprene influence unfold with a wide range of looks from minimalist to normcore to modern street sportswear.
 In the Philippines, astute fashion designer Joey Samson successfully unveils brilliant interpretations with the classic tee.  Fused with his design aesthetics, the distinct oversized shirt displays the beauty of simplicity in a palette of modern neutrals.  A fusion of minimalism and athletics, its refreshing appeal echoes the contemporary take on easy dressing.  Innovative and practical, the must-have piece is definitely a great addition to one's everyday wear.
